How To Install Cyanogen-Mod using its new installer
Installing CyanogenMod has always been a rather complex affair. It generally involves unlocking the
bootloader, flashing a custom recovery, downloading the ROM, flashing the Google apps and doesn’t
really lend itself to being completed by beginners or the faint of heart. The recent release of the CyanogenMod Installer seeks to resolve this issue (and help encourage the spread of the recently commercialised ROM).
The growing list of supported devices can be found at http://goo.gl/GQbfRf. As part of the effort to be as user friendly as possible, the installer can be downloaded directly from the Play store (play.google.com/store/apps/details?id=org.cyanogenmod.oneclick). Note that you will also need a Windows PC to complete the installation (Mac support is to follow). Using the installer to flash the custom ROM may void your warranty on some devices, so proceed with caution.
